ethereum平台及其使用
以太坊(Ethereum)是一个开源的区块链平台,它允许开发者在其上建立和部署去中心化的应用,也被称为智能合约,这些智能合约可以处理数字资产之间的交易,执行复杂的业务逻辑,甚至可以创建新的区块链项目,以太坊平台的主要功能包括智能合约的部署和运行,以及以太币(ETH)的发行和管理,以下是关于以太坊平台及其使用的一些基本信息:
1、安装与设置:要开始使用以太坊,首先需要安装以太坊客户端软件,这通常涉及到下载并安装以太坊节点软件,然后同步区块链数据,这个过程可能需要一些时间,取决于你的互联网连接速度,一旦同步完成,你就可以开始使用以太坊平台了。

2、开发环境:以太坊开发环境包括各种工具和库,用于编写和测试智能合约,Solidity是一种常用的智能合约编程语言,而Truffle和Remix是流行的开发框架和环境,开发者可以使用这些工具来创建和测试智能合约,然后将其部署到以太坊网络中。
3、代币发行:以太坊平台允许创建新的代币(Token),这可以用于表示任何数字资产或价值,通过智能合约,你可以发行自己的代币并在以太坊上进行交易。

4、部署智能合约:智能合约是以太坊的核心功能之一,一旦你编写并测试了智能合约,你可以将其部署到以太坊网络中,部署后,智能合约将自动执行预设的逻辑和规则。
5、使用去中心化应用(DApps):以太坊上有许多去中心化应用(DApps),涵盖了各种领域,如金融、游戏、社交媒体等,你可以使用这些DApps来执行各种任务,如交易数字资产、参与投票等。
6、交易与钱包:为了进行交易,你需要一个以太坊钱包,钱包可以存储你的私钥和地址,让你能够发送和接收以太币(ETH),有许多类型的以太坊钱包可供选择,包括硬件钱包、软件钱包和在线钱包等。
7、安全与隐私:在使用以太坊时,确保注意安全问题,保护你的私钥和地址非常重要,因为它们可以被用来访问你的资金,确保从可信赖的来源获取软件和工具,并遵循最佳的安全实践。
虽然以太坊平台提供了许多功能强大的工具和功能,但对于初学者来说可能有一定的学习曲线,如果你是初学者,建议从基础开始学习,并寻求社区和资源的帮助。